Select Brand:

Show All


£24.56

Dispatch on next business day

£152.06

Dispatch on next business day

£201.90

Dispatch on next business day

£18.90

Dispatch on next business day

£163.53

Dispatch on next business day

£67.39

Dispatch on next business day

£12.17

Dispatch on next business day

£50.56

Dispatch on next business day